Types of Indian eVisa

India offers different types of eVisas depending on the purpose of travel. Bosnia & Herzegovina citizens should choose the correct visa category before applying.

Tourist eVisa

The Tourist eVisa is designed for travelers visiting India for:

  • Holidays and sightseeing
  • Visiting family or friends
  • Yoga retreats
  • Cultural tours
  • Short recreational visits

Tourist eVisas are commonly available with different validity options, including short-term and long-term stays depending on travel requirements.

Business eVisa

The Business eVisa is suitable for Bosnia & Herzegovina citizens traveling to India for:

  • Business meetings
  • Trade activities
  • Conferences and exhibitions
  • Professional projects
  • Sales and marketing visits

Applicants may need to provide a business card or invitation letter from an Indian company.

Medical eVisa

The Medical eVisa is available for travelers seeking medical treatment in India. Many international patients visit India for advanced healthcare services, specialized treatments, and affordable medical procedures.

Medical applicants may need supporting documents from a recognized hospital or medical institution in India.

Medical Attendant eVisa

This visa is issued to family members or attendants accompanying a patient traveling on a Medical eVisa.

Conference eVisa

The Conference eVisa is meant for travelers attending seminars, conferences, workshops, or official events organized in India.

Applicants usually need an invitation letter and approval documents from Indian authorities.

Required Documents for India Visa for Bosnia & Herzegovina Citizens

Before starting the application, travelers should prepare all required documents carefully. Incorrect or incomplete details can delay approval.

Here are the common documents required for the India Visa for Bosnia & Herzegovina Citizens:

Valid Passport

Applicants must have a Bosnia & Herzegovina passport that remains valid for at least six months from the planned arrival date in India.

The passport should also contain blank pages for immigration stamps.

Passport-Size Photograph

A recent passport-style photo with a clear background is required. The image should be sharp and meet the official photo guidelines.

Passport Scan Copy

Travelers need to upload a scanned copy of the passport’s information page showing personal details and passport number.

Email Address

A valid email address is necessary because the approved eVisa is delivered electronically by email.

Payment Method

Applicants need a debit card or credit card to pay the visa processing fee online.

Additional Supporting Documents

Depending on the visa category, additional documents may be requested, such as:

  • Business invitation letter
  • Hospital treatment letter
  • Conference invitation
  • Return or onward travel details

How to Apply for India Visa for Bosnia & Herzegovina Citizens

The online application process is simple and usually takes only a few steps.

Step 1: Complete the Online Application Form

Applicants must fill out the online visa application form with personal information, passport details, and travel plans.

It is important to enter accurate details exactly as they appear on the passport.

Step 2: Upload Required Documents

Travelers need to upload:

  • Passport copy
  • Passport-size photo
  • Supporting documents if required

Ensure all uploaded files are clear and readable.

Step 3: Pay the Visa Fee

The next step is paying the applicable visa fee using a secure online payment method.

The total fee may vary depending on visa type and processing speed.

Step 4: Receive the Approved eVisa

After approval, the India eVisa is sent to the applicant’s email address.

Travelers should print a copy of the eVisa and carry it during travel to India.

Step 5: Travel to India

Upon arrival in India, immigration officers verify the eVisa and passport before granting entry.

Processing Time for India Visa for Bosnia & Herzegovina Citizens

The processing time for an Indian eVisa is usually short compared to traditional visa applications.

In most cases:

  • Standard processing may take around 3 to 5 business days
  • Urgent applications may be processed faster

However, processing time can vary depending on:

  • Application accuracy
  • Travel season
  • Document verification
  • National holidays

Travelers are advised to apply several days before departure to avoid last-minute stress.

Important Travel Notes

Before traveling to India, Bosnia & Herzegovina citizens should remember the following important points.

Carry a Printed Copy of the eVisa

Even though the eVisa is electronic, carrying a printed copy is recommended during travel.

Passport Must Match the Application

The passport used during travel must be the same passport used in the visa application.

Follow Visa Conditions

Travelers should respect the validity period and allowed stay duration mentioned on the eVisa.

Overstaying can result in penalties or future travel restrictions.

Check Entry Airports and Seaports

Indian eVisas are accepted only at authorized airports and seaports. Travelers should confirm that their arrival point supports eVisa entry.

Respect Local Rules and Culture

India is culturally diverse and traditional in many regions. Visitors should respect local customs, dress appropriately at religious sites, and follow local laws.
